Focus on Geography Series, 2021 Census of Population

Cap-Pelé, Village

Religion

Religion: In 2021, the top religious group was Catholic, with about 1,655 persons representing 69.5% of the total population. The second group was Other Christians, with about 210 persons representing 8.8% of the total population. The population who declared no religion and secular perspectives numbered 465 persons, representing 19.5% of the total population.

Racialized groups

Racialized groupsFootnote 1: In 2021, the largest racialized group was Black, with about 75 persons representing 3.2% of the total population. The second group was Filipino, with about 75 persons representing 3.2% of the total population. The third group was Latin American, with about 60 persons representing 2.5% of the total population.

Ethnic or cultural origins

Ethnic or cultural origins: In 2021, the most frequently reported ethnic or cultural origin was Acadian, with about 975 persons representing 41.0% of the total population. The second origin was Canadian, with about 645 persons representing 27.1% of the total population. The third origin was French, n.o.s., with about 435 persons representing 18.3% of the total population.
